Using iMessage for Good and Not Evil

Image
We all know our students use iMessage.  It can't be turned off on the devices, so how can we use it to our advantage in the classroom?  One way would be to use Remind (formerly Remind101), an app that uses texting to communicate with both students and parents about upcoming assignments, events, and other classroom information. To start an account is simple and free.  Download the app from the App Store: Open Remind from your Launchpad and choose to "Log in with Google." Enter your usual "ih" network credentials (at least these most likely are the same for your SMSD Google account), and select "I'm a teacher." Indian Hills is already an option when you search for our school, so select it from the menu.
